This exhibition is the result of a workshop organized by Félicie d’Estienne d’Orves & Mathieu Merlet Briand with The Parsons Paris AMT sophomore students.
The goal was to develop a project «in, with or about» a specific site with a relationship to the internet, the limit between a «physical site» or «web site» is open.
Site-specific art is an artwork created to exist in a certain place.
Robert Smithson defines the notion of « non-site1 », he brings for example stone from a specific site to the space of the gallery.
Today the internet brings a new way to reinterpret the site-specific.
In each student’s project they had to think and create a connection, a relationship between 3 sites : a specific physical site, web site & the site of the gallery.
1.Robert Smithson, A Provisional Theory of Non-Sites, 1968.
